  • Universal: dual low-side, dual high-side or half-bridge driver
  • AEC-Q100 qualified with the following result
    • Device temperature grade 1
  • Junction temperature range –40 to +150°C
  • Up to 4A peak source and 6A peak sink output
  • Common-mode transient immunity (CMTI) greater than 125V/ns
  • Up to 25V VDD output drive supply
    • 5V,8V, 12V and 17V VDD UVLO options
  • Switching parameters:
    • 33ns typical propagation delay
    • 5ns maximum delay matching
    • 6ns maximum pulse-width distortion
    • 10µs maximum VDD power-up delay
  • UVLO protection for all power supplies
  • Fast enable for power sequencing

The UCC21551x-Q1 is an isolated dual channel gate driver family with programmable dead time and wide temperature range. It is designed with 4A peak-source and 6A peak-sink current to drive power MOSFET, SiC, and IGBT transistors.

The UCC21551x-Q1 can be configured as two low-side drivers, two high-side drivers, or a half-bridge driver. The input side is isolated from the two output drivers by a 5kVRMS isolation barrier, with a minimum of 125V/ns common-mode transient immunity (CMTI).

Protection features include: resistor programmable dead time, disable feature to shut down both outputs simultaneously, and integrated de-glitch filter that rejects input transients shorter than 5ns. All supplies have UVLO protection.

With all these advanced features, the UCC21551x-Q1 device enables high efficiency, high power density, and robustness in a wide variety of power applications.

UCC21551CQEVM-079 — 適用於 4-A、6-A 雙通道隔離式閘極驅動器的 UCC21551 評估模組

UCC21551CQEVM 是包含多個測試點和跳線的雙層銅纜電路板,以全面評估 UCC21551 裝置功能。該 EVM 具有 PWM 輸入控制、板載可調電源、用於離散 FET 的插座、用於低壓側保護的外部主動箝位、靴帶式高壓側、負閘極電壓功能、可配置失效時間開關、EN/DIS 跳線、適用於 Wolfspeed XM3 SiC 式半橋電源模組的插座。此配置經過最佳化,可將各通道的迴圈區域降至最低,並可放置旁路電容,以最小的雜訊干擾提供清晰銳利的訊號讀數。
